How This Service Actually Works
So, how exactly do we get the water out and save your home? It all starts with a call to our emergency hotline, where our friendly and knowledgeable staff will guide you through the process. Once we arrive, our technicians will assess the damage and begin the removal process. Here’s what you can expect:
Step 1: Inspection and Assessment
We’ll send a team of professionals to inspect the damage and assess the situation. This includes checking for any hidden water damage behind walls or under flooring, as well as identifying any potential safety hazards. Don’t wait, the sooner we start, the less damage you’ll face.
Step 2: Water Extraction
Using specialized equipment, our technicians will extract the water from your home, reducing damage to your belongings and structure. We’ll get it done quickly and efficiently, so you can get back to your life.
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ification
Once the water is removed, we’ll use specialized equipment to dry and dehumidify your home, preventing further damage from moisture and mold. This is where the real magic happens, your home will be restored to its former glory.
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ing
Finally, our team will clean and sanitize your home, removing any remaining moisture and bacteria. You can trust us to leave your home looking and feeling like new.

Downspout Failure Water Removal Cost In Wakefield, MA
The cost of downspout failure water remov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Wakefield, MA. Here’s a rough estimate of what you might expect: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Inspection and Assessment | $200 – $500 | Severity of damage and size of affected area |
| Water Extraction and Removal | $1,000 – $3,000 | Amount of water extracted and equipment used |
| Drying and Dehumidification | $500 – $1,000 | Equipment used and time required for drying |
| Cleaning and Sanitizing | $300 – $800 | Size of affected area and materials used |
| Structural Repair (if necessary) |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of structural damage and materials used |
Keep in mind that these prices are estimates, and the actual cost may vary depending on the specifics of your situation. Get a free estimate from our team today.
